Almost 10 years ago, I was teaching HS social studies in California and my class was starting a unit on Africa. I had previously been a Peace Corps volunteer in Swaziland, and really wanted to do something impressive. I knew my students had misconceptions about Africa, so I asked them to write down a few random things they'd always wondered about regarding Africa, and turn them in. I went home and emailed the questions to my African friend. She responded overnight and I brought the answers into class the next morning. An amazingly stimulating conversation ensued. From that point forward, I have looked for meaningful and simple ways to incorporate technology in education. Google Apps is another one of those discoveries...
